No sound coming out of Sonos speakers over Wi-Fi

I have 3 Sonos One speakers and a Sonos Move connected to Wi-Fi. My iPhone can connect to the speakers. Music appears to be playing on my phone, the volume is turned up and it appears to be connected to the speakers but no sound is coming out of the speakers (except if I switch the Move to Bluetooth). When I open the Sonos app on my iPhone, an error message appears “Unable to connect to Sonos. Let’s fix it.”  Proceeding through the repair wizard doesn’t fix the issue. I have checked my router and the speakers are appearing as attached devices and they have obtained an IP address. This same issue occurred once before and eventually it resolved itself. However, it is not resolving itself this time. How can this issue be fixed?

Best answer by Airgetlam

Try wiring a single Sonos One speaker to your router with an Ethernet cable, as a test. If the three Sonos One speakers show up, run a diagnostic, and contact Sonos support directly.
